Farmer signing a lease on the tailgate of a pickup.

Oral Lease Agreements Automatically Renew on September 1, 2024

September 1 is the automatic renewal date for all oral land lease agreements in South Dakota. If landowners or renters wish to make changes to the components of the lease, written notice must be given by the September 1 deadline.
